I first and for most want you to know you are not alone. I also do not sleep. I am a morning person, and it makes my life very, hard. I do go to sleep but cannot stay asleep. I have had studies done, and medication also. None seem to work for me. Are you high strung? Have you been tested for ADD or ADHD? If not you should. They both can cause sleep problems. I, try to stay in bed for the first hour or so, but then I get up and try to read until I am feeling like I might sleep. But most of the time I just doze off for about 30 minutes or so. Do not drink caffeine after five pm, do not do exercises either at least three hours before bed. That does help. Drink a calming tea of some sort. If you have issue bothering you, you need to get help, from a friend for professional of some sort to help you. There are things that you can do. I hope things go well for you. Doctors say that if you can't fall asleep it is probably anxiety and if you can't stay asleep throughout the night it could be depression. Are you the kind of person that tends to worry alot? Do you go over and over things in your head? Try to talk to your doctor about this and see. Therapy may be a good way to get some peace and sleep.
